Decent Covers for the cost

First thing is that these run small to fit street shoes. If you think you might need a medium order a large and so forth. I have a size 11 street shoe (running shoe) and the size recommended based on the chart was too small. I had to return and get the larger size. Boots work well and go on quickly so they do what you need them to do. I only ride a short distance with them tofrom work so I can't say they they breathe well but I suspect that they would not on a longer ride.

Good buy, reasonable price

These are pretty good shoe covers that are easy to put on and take off. I ride with toe clips rather than cleats, so it is nice to have a solid sole without holes for the cleats. They were the only ones I could find that had a size large enough for my big feet and the sizing recommendations were accurate. They leak slightly at the top seam at the toe, but not enough to be an issue. I would recommend them to anyone who frequently rides in wet weather and isn't worried about aerodynamics or looking cool. They would really be a good choice for a cycle commuter like me.
